Overview
JILINHAIMAI JLHM-205 Motion Viscosity Measurement Device meets the requirements of the People's Republic of China industry standard SY/T5651 "Technical Conditions for Petroleum Product Kinematic Viscosity Testers", and is suitable for measuring the kinematic viscosity of liquid petroleum products (Newton Liquid) under constant temperature conditions according to GB/T265 "Petroleum Product Kinematic Viscosity Determination Method and Dynamic Viscosity Calculation Method".

Principle
The instrument is based on a single-chip microcomputer, maintains the constant temperature of the water bath through the PID intelligent temperature control system, uses the Touchscreen Timing function to record the time of the liquid passing through the capillary tubing, and automatically calculates and displays the kinematic viscosity value.

Steps
1. Set capillary tubing parameters and viscosity coefficient
2. Load the sample into the Viscometer and secure it to the fixture
3. Set a constant temperature and start the temperature control system
4. Start timing with Touchscreen
5. The instrument automatically calculates the kinematic viscosity value
6. View, store, or print test results
Notice
• Only for kinematic viscosity determination of Newtonian liquids
• Working Ambient Temperature should be kept within the range of 0 ℃ -40 ℃
• environment relative humidity shall not exceed 85%
• Power supply voltage must be AC 220V +/- 10% 50Hz +/- 5%
• Set capillary tubing parameters correctly before use
• Instrument weight 20kg, pay attention to safety when handling
